This is what I like about collecting promo 45's. The record itself is full of wear and tear and the label shows the wounds as well, complete with station writing and a stamp that lets you know where it is from. In this case it means a lot to me personally because it is from the WARK Music Library. In the 1960's WARK was a top 40 station in Hagerstown, Maryland. I lived near Hagerstown from 1990 to 2007 which was basically my whole childhood. However when I was growing up, the oldies were on WARX and WARK had become a talk network that also played football games once in a while. This record just came into my collection today and it will never leave it due to the personal connection I have to it. Aside from that, it's a really good hit record by Ricky Cordo and the rest of the group, peaking at #22 on the charts. Notice also that Jerry Ragovoy's name was spelled wrong on the label! Enjoy!
